What Is Tapes
Tapes are essential tools in both industrial and everyday applications, offering a versatile solution for bonding, sealing, and protecting surfaces. They come in various types, each designed to meet specific needs, but their fundamental purpose remains the same: providing a reliable adhesive medium. Among these, filament adhesive tapes stand out for their unique composition and remarkable properties. Understanding what tapes are and their diverse applications can help us appreciate their indispensable role in our lives.
At their core, tapes are composed of two main layers: a backing material and an adhesive. The backing provides structural support, while the adhesive ensures that the tape sticks effectively to different surfaces. Depending on their intended use, tapes can have variations in these components to improve their performance. For instance, filament adhesive tapes use PET as a base material, known for its durability and resistance to environmental factors. These tapes are further reinforced with glass fiber filaments, enhancing their tensile strength and making them suitable for demanding applications.
One of the standout features of filament adhesive tape is its pressure-sensitive adhesive, which not only provides excellent initial tack but also maintains a strong bond over time. This property makes it ideal for applications that require long-lasting adhesion, even under challenging conditions. The reinforced structure of filament tape offers exceptional wear resistance, allowing it to withstand abrasion and mechanical stress without compromising its integrity. Moreover, its moisture resistance ensures that it remains effective in environments with high humidity or exposure to water, expanding its range of applications.
In industrial settings, tapes are invaluable for their efficiency and performance. Filament adhesive tapes, in particular, are often used in packaging due to their high tensile strength, ensuring that heavy cartons remain securely sealed during transit. Their durability also makes them suitable for bundling items, such as metal rods or pipes, providing a safe and stable solution without the risk of tearing. Additionally, these tapes are employed in splicing applications, where their strong adhesion and wear resistance guarantee reliable performance.
Beyond industrial uses, tapes are a common household item, employed in a variety of tasks from simple repairs to creative projects. The versatility of tapes allows them to be used for temporary fixes, like sealing leaks or securing loose objects. In crafting and DIY projects, tapes provide an easy-to-use adhesive option for assembling materials, offering both flexibility and control. The ease with which tapes can be applied and removed adds to their appeal, making them a go-to choice for quick and efficient solutions.

● Understanding Packing Tape
Packing tape is specifically designed for sealing and securing boxes and packages. Its primary function is to keep the contents of a package intact during transit. Most packing tapes are pressure-sensitive and made from materials such as polypropylene or PVC, which provide reliable adhesion and durability. The adhesive used in packing tape is engineered to perform well across a range of temperatures, making it a dependable choice for shipments that may encounter varying environmental conditions.
One of the key strengths of packing tape lies in its availability in different thicknesses and widths. The ability to choose from a variety of options allows users to select the most suitable tape for their specific packaging needs. Thicker tapes provide added strength for heavier boxes, ensuring that they remain sealed throughout their journey. Furthermore, the ease of use with a tape dispenser enhances its efficiency, allowing for quick and smooth application.
● Examining Duct Tape
Duct tape, on the other hand, is renowned for its versatility and strength in temporary repairs. Known for its fabric-like construction and robust adhesion, duct tape is often used for tasks that require a sturdy, albeit temporary, hold. It tears easily by hand, providing convenient application without the need for cutting tools. However, this ease of tearing can be a disadvantage when it comes to securing packages, as it may not offer the same level of resilience in maintaining a seal as packing tape.
Duct tape's adhesive properties, while strong in many scenarios, are generally less suited to temperature variations compared to packing tape. In hot or cold conditions, duct tape's adhesive can weaken, making it less reliable for long-term packaging needs. Moreover, the uniform width and thickness of duct tape may not accommodate the diverse shapes and sizes of packages as effectively as packing tape.
● Which Is Stronger?
Determining which tape is stronger depends largely on the intended application. In the context of packaging and shipping, packing tape emerges as the stronger candidate due to its specialized design for sealing and securing packages. Its variety in thickness and temperature-resistant adhesive make it better suited for ensuring that packages arrive safely at their destination.
Conversely, duct tape excels in scenarios requiring temporary fixes and versatility. Its robust adhesion and fabric-like structure make it ideal for quick repairs and varied uses beyond packaging. However, it lacks the specific features needed to reliably secure packages during transit.
In conclusion, while duct tape and packing tape each boast their own strengths, the determination of which is stronger hinges on the task at hand. For packaging and shipping purposes, packing tape proves superior due to its tailored features and reliability. Conversely, for temporary repairs and quick fixes, duct tape's versatility and strength shine. Understanding these differences will guide you in selecting the right adhesive tape for your specific needs, ensuring optimal results every time.
Is masking tape better than packing tape?▾
Understanding the Differences
When comparing masking tape to packing tape, it's essential to consider their distinct properties and intended applications. Masking tape is designed primarily for temporary uses, such as painting projects or labeling, due to its easy removal and non-damaging adhesive. Its composition allows for clean removal without leaving residue, which is a crucial factor in tasks that require short-term adhesion and surface protection.
Conversely, packing tape is engineered for strength and durability, making it ideal for sealing boxes and securing packages for shipping. Its robust adhesive properties ensure that packages remain sealed during transit, providing peace of mind that contents are protected against external elements. Understanding these fundamental differences is key to selecting the appropriate tape for specific tasks.
Purpose and Application
The choice between masking tape and packing tape often boils down to their intended use. For professionals engaged in painting or other precision tasks, masking tape is indispensable. It allows for sharp paint lines and shields surfaces from unintentional drips or spills. Furthermore, its easy-to-tear paper backing makes it convenient for quick applications and adjustments, ensuring efficiency in fast-paced environments.
On the other hand, packing tape's utility in packaging and shipping cannot be overstated. Its transparent and strong polymer backing provides excellent resistance to tearing and moisture, making it suitable for long-term storage and transportation. This tape is particularly valued in industries where package integrity is paramount, offering a secure sealing solution that withstands the rigors of handling and transit.
Versatility and Limitations
Examining the versatility of both tapes highlights their specific strengths and limitations. Masking tape excels in scenarios where temporary adherence is essential. It's not only useful in painting but also in crafting, bundling cables, and non-permanent labeling. However, its low-tack adhesive may not hold up under strain or in environments with significant temperature fluctuations.
Packing tape, with its heavy-duty adhesive, is less versatile for tasks requiring clean removal but shines in applications demanding strength and long-term adhesion. Its formidable sealing capability makes it the go-to option in warehouses, distribution centers, and for personal moving needs. Yet, its strength can be a drawback when easy removal is desired, potentially damaging surfaces or leaving a sticky residue.
Considerations for Consumers
Ultimately, the decision to use masking tape or packing tape should be guided by the specific demands of the task at hand. Consumers should weigh the importance of easy removal versus strength and durability. For projects or situations where surface integrity and ease of removal are crucial, masking tape is unparalleled. Alternatively, for securing packages or materials where lasting adhesive power is vital, packing tape is clearly superior.
